What to Expect During Your Visit

During a walk-in visit, patients can expect a comprehensive eye exam similar to a scheduled appointment. This includes an initial consultation to discuss vision concerns, vision testing to determine the need for corrective lenses, and an eye health assessment to check for conditions like glaucoma or cataracts using advanced diagnostic technology. The exam may also involve additional testing for contact lens evaluation if needed, ensuring that all aspects of eye health are thoroughly assessed.

Comprehensive Eye Exams and Technology

Walk-in eye exams are essential for updating prescriptions for glasses or contact lenses, ensuring that individuals maintain clear and comfortable vision. These exams also play a crucial role in the early detection of eye conditions such as glaucoma, cataracts, macular degeneration, and diabetic retinopathy allowing for timely treatment and prevention of vision loss. Reputable walk-in clinics offer comprehensive services, including a range of eye exams, disease screenings, and contact lens fittings, often utilizing advanced technology such as digital retinal imaging and optical coherence tomography (OCT) for accurate diagnosis and treatment.

Insurance and Affordability

Many walk-in optometrists accept most major vision insurance plans and offer options to make vision care affordable for those without insurance. They provide assistance in understanding and maximizing insurance benefits, ensuring that patients receive the best possible care without financial strain and offer a variety of eyewear options, including single vision lenses, progressive lenses, and digital lenses, tailored to meet individual vision correction needs.
